    Hello, if you are using the CS4 on your Windows 7 then just fullfill the following system requirement and then you will able to use it without any problem:
    • 2GHz or faster processor
    • Microsoft Windows XP with Service Pack 2 (Service Pack 3 recommended) or Windows Vista Home Premium, Business, Ultimate, or Enterprise with Service Pack 1
    • 1GB of RAM or more recommended
    • 7.7GB of available hard-disk space for installation; additional free space required during installation
    • 1,024x768 display with 16-bit video card
    • Some GPU-accelerated features require graphics support for Shader Model 3.0 and OpenGL 2.0
    • DVD-ROM drive
    • QuickTime 7.4.5 software required for multimedia features
    • Broadband Internet connection required for online services

    If you are making use of the Mac OS for your CS4 then simply complete the following requirement and solve your problem:
    1. PowerPC G5 or multicore Intel processor
    2. Mac OS X v10.4.11–10.5.4
    3. Java Runtime Environment 1.5 required for Adobe Version Cue Server
    4. 1GB of RAM or more recommended
    5. 8.2GB of available hard-disk space for installation; additional hard-disk space required during installation
    6. 1,024x768 display with 16-bit video card
    7. Some GPU-accelerated features require graphics support for Shader Model 3.0 and OpenGL 2.0
    8. DVD-ROM drive
    9. QuickTime 7.4.5 software required for multimedia features
    10. Broadband Internet connection required for online services
